Cognitive Behavioral Therapy

CBT has been proven effective for recovering addicts of all kinds, and is used to strengthen a patient’s own self-awareness and ability to self-regulate. CBT allows individuals to monitor their own emotional state, become more adept at communicating with others, and manage stress without needing to https://ecosoberhouse.com/ engage in substance abuse. Located in Grand Rapids, Cherry Health Heart of the City Health Center earned the highest overall score in our rankings of 7.6 points out of 10 points and provides outpatient rehabilitation services to adolescents, young adults, and adults. It received the highest score in the category of Rehabilitation Services Provided due to its detoxification and relapse prevention services and its utilization of buprenorphine and naltrexone in treatment. Additional forms of assistance such as housing services, employment counseling and training, mental health assessments, and many more also earned it a high score for the ancillary services it offers to its clients. Treatment approaches were a further area of strength for the center and include cognitive behavioral therapy, the Matrix Model and 12-step facilitation approaches, anger management, and motivational interviewing/incentives, among several others.

While it may help them acquire skills they can leverage into gainful employment after the program, the focus of Adult Rehabilitation Center programming is rehabilitation. Employment is not promised to graduates, but employment is considered very important to the success of ARC graduates in reentering society and living productive lives. The Adult Rehabilitation Centers have a proven track record of helping people move to independence by offering classes, counseling, spiritual care, and opportunities to aid the rehabilitation process by developing strong work habits. The Salvation Army’s Adult Rehabilitation Centers are 180-day residential work-therapy programs providing spiritual, social, and emotional assistance to people who have lost the ability to cope with their problems and provide for themselves.

Transitional job programs help participants with placement assistance, resume writing, interviewing skills, appropriate job behaviors, conflict resolution, and other workplace skills. There is no universally mandated minimum duration for participants in work therapy, but all ARCs adhere to a maximum of 40 hours per week. Upon enrollment, an “Admittance Statement” is required to be signed by all participants acknowledging that work therapy will be a part of their program.
